4-26-2017 -- The new Surseat™ ensures optimum sealing with flared hard lines employed in crucial brake and fuel system applications. The tool removes irregularities in the flare and prevents surface risers. In addition to enhancing newly-flared stainless steel, aluminum or copper lines, the Surseat™ can also rejuvenate the seal on existing brake and fuel lines for restoration projects.
The Surseat™ operates on the same premise as the ages-old process of lapping engine valves. A precision diamond dust coated lapping head (in either 37° or 45° configuration) literally polishes the flare smooth to perfection.
It comes with collets for 3/16″ to 1/2″ tubing, and collets to accommodate 3/16″ and 1/4″ threaded brake lines. A custom carrying case is also included. The Surseat™ P-51 kit is a valuable asset for car builders, automotive repair facilities and serious do-it-yourselfers.
